Output 42e59dc0aa83eda074e7b9151417decb6aaa75f53a21a6ee19c40277641e37c1:0

value
6975655327472
script pubkey
OP_0 OP_PUSHBYTES_20 7ef3dabfdb965eb508dffe31d4cbc7993734dcf0
address
tb1q0mea407mje0t2zxllccafj78nymnfh8s6a7s3n
transaction
42e59dc0aa83eda074e7b9151417decb6aaa75f53a21a6ee19c40277641e37c1
confirmations
175931
spent
true